Professor Neung Teaumroong, Dr. rer. nat.
Lecturer, School of Biotechnology

Contact:
 neung@sut.ac.th

Education
  • Dr. rer. nat., Microbiology and Molecular Biology, Univerity of Innsbruck, Austria
  • Dipl. in Microbiology and Biotechnology, The Univerity of Tokyo, Japan
  • M.Sc., Industrial Microbiology, Chulalongkorn Univerity, Thailand
  • B.Sc., Biology, Chiang Mai University, Chiang Mai, Thailand
Area of Expertise
  • Application of ACC-deaminase containing rhizobacteria for plant production
  • Rice endophytic bradyrhizobia and their applications
  • Mechanisms of rice endophytic bradyrhizobia in term of rice growth promotion
  • Microbiology/Plant-microbe interaction/Rhizobium technology
